Retroceder   Foro Ayuda Excel > Dudas y consultas sobre Excel > Macros y programación VBA
Registrarse Preguntas Frecuentes Lista de Foreros Calendario Buscar Temas de Hoy Marcar Foros Como Leídos

Respuesta
 
LinkBack Herramientas Desplegado
  #1  
Antiguo 29/07/08, 05:18:16
Usuario medio Excel
 
Usuario desde: jul 2008
Versión de Excel: Excel 2003
Conectado desde: España
Mensajes: 38
Predeterminado Ayuda con macro

¿Me puedes decir en que me equivoqué en la línea marcada en rojo, por favor?
Me sale este error:
error de compilacion, no se ha definido el tipo definido por el usuario

Private Sub CommandButton1_Click()
'Definimos hoja activa
Dim ws As Worksheet
Set ws = Worksheets("Saldo")

'Definimos Rango columna A
Dim a As Range
a = ("A3:A33")

'Definimos Última fila A
Dim ufa As Long
ufa = Range("A33").End(xlUp).Row

'Definimos Rango columna C (TB1)
Dim c As Range
c = ("C3:C33")

'Definimos Última fila C (TB1)
Dim ufc As Long
ufc = Range("C33").End(xlUp).Row

'Definimos fecha
Dim Fecha As String
Fecha = Format(Now, "d mmm yy")

'Definimos celda activa
Dim cela As ActiveCell
If ufa = HOY() Then
cela = ufc

' Encuentra la siguiente fila vacía
iFilac = ws.Cells(Rows.Count, 1) _
.End(xlUp).Offset(1, 0).Row

' Verifica que no quede vacío
If (TextBox1.Value) = "" Then
UserForm12.Show
TextBox1.SetFocus
Exit Sub
End If

'Verificamos que TextBox1 sea numerico
If Not IsNumeric(TextBox1) Then
UserForm13.Show
TextBox1 = Empty
ws.Cells(iFilac, 3).Value = TextBox1.Value
Exit Sub
End If

' Copiar TB1 a ufc
ws.Cells(iFilac, 3).Value = TextBox1.Value

' Balance Día( H3) = Valor TB1
If cela = True Then ws.Cells(3, .Value = TextBox1.Value
End If
End Sub
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Responder Con Cita
  #2  
Antiguo 29/07/08, 05:24:44
Usuario medio Excel
 
Usuario desde: jul 2008
Versión de Excel: Excel 2003
Conectado desde: España
Mensajes: 38
Predeterminado Re:

Ya lo resolví.
Digg this Post!Add Post to del.icio.usBookmark Post in TechnoratiFurl this Post!
Responder Con Cita
Respuesta


Herramientas
Desplegado

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Trackbacks are habilitado
Pingbacks are habilitado
Refbacks are habilitado



La franja horaria es GMT +2. Ahora son las 12:42:52.


© Ayuda Excel

Search Engine Friendly URLs by vBSEO 3.1.0 ©2007, Crawlability, Inc.

1 2 3 4 5 6 7